Abstract EN
Ernest Hemingway is one the American notable twentieth century novelists and short story writers.
His novella Old Man and the Sea in 1952 was his last major work of fiction that published during his lifetime.
It is considered a mark of distinction in fictional literature.
It possesses the qualities of a great piece of arts.
It’s a noble prize-winning of Hemingway.
It tells the story of human beings' inclinations for the dilemma of skepticism and faith in the same critical attitudes.
So, this paper hypothesizes the existence of some crucial factors that created a stoic protagonist, Santiago, in the novel.
It is also focuses on the features of Santiago; his persistent strength and patience in the struggle against nature.
